NBA Rookie Class Demonstrates Exceptional Depth and Immediate Impact Potential
The 2025-26 NBA rookie class is showing remarkable talent and professional readiness as young players make significant contributions across multiple franchises.

The 2025-26 NBA rookie class is delivering exceptional performances that demonstrate both individual talent and collective depth as young players across the league make immediate impacts for their respective franchises. This rookie crop reflects improved college basketball development and international talent identification that is raising overall NBA competitive standards.

Player development programs and organizational support systems have evolved to maximize rookie potential through comprehensive mentorship, skill development, and gradual integration approaches. Veterans are embracing leadership roles while coaching staffs implement specialized programs that address the unique challenges facing first-year NBA players.

Basketball IQ and professional readiness among rookies have impressed league observers as young players demonstrate tactical understanding and decision-making that typically requires years of professional experience to develop. Modern amateur basketball development programs are producing players who arrive in the NBA with sophisticated understanding of team concepts and strategic execution.

Physical preparation and conditioning standards among incoming rookies reflect advanced training methodologies that enable young players to compete immediately against seasoned NBA veterans. The combination of strength, speed, and endurance that modern rookies possess allows them to contribute meaningfully during their first professional seasons.

Draft evaluation accuracy has improved significantly as NBA organizations utilize advanced analytics, comprehensive scouting, and psychological assessment to identify players who can succeed at the professional level. This enhanced evaluation process results in better rookie selection and more successful first-year player development outcomes.

Contract structures and rookie scale arrangements provide organizations with salary cap advantages while giving young players incentives to perform at high levels immediately. These financial frameworks enable teams to build competitive rosters while developing future stars who can anchor championship aspirations.

Fan engagement and marketing opportunities surrounding promising rookies create excitement that benefits both individual franchises and the overall NBA brand. Young players bring energy, authenticity, and fresh storylines that attract new audiences while maintaining the interest of longtime basketball enthusiasts who appreciate the continuous evolution of professional basketball talent and competitive excellence.
